Italy beats Slovenia 1-0 to qualify for Euro 2012 Substitute Giampaolo Pazzini scored in the 85th minute to give Italy a 1-0 win over Slovenia and qualification for Euro 2012 with two matches to spare on Tuesday
Italy had created numerous chances but was unable to find the target until Pazzini took a pass from Claudio Marchisio and beat goalkeeper Jasmin Handanovic with an angled shot from six meters (yards). The qualification comes little more than a year after Italy's embarrassing first-round elimination from the World Cup, with new coach Cesare Prandelli having infused fresh energy into the squad after replacing Marcello Lippi. Italy holds an insurmountable eight point lead over Serbia in Group C. The Azzurri have 22 points, Serbia 14, Estonia 13, Slovenia 11, Northern Ireland nine and the Faeroe Islands four.
